How do I design a circle in Illustrator?

Draw a Circle or Ellipse To access the Ellipse tool, press L. Select a Fill and Stroke Color from the Colors section of the Tools menu. After clicking and dragging on the artboard, release the mouse button. While holding Shift and dragging, you may construct a circle.

How is an object created in Illustrator?

Using Illustrator’s vector Shape tools, you may generate a variety of basic forms. To display the Shape tools, press and hold the Rectangle tool, and then choose the Rectangle tool. To create a rectangle on the artboard, drag on it. Look for a diagonal magenta guide that indicates a perfect square as you drag.

How do I create a triangle in Adobe Illustrator?

Select the Polygon Tool by clicking on the artboard. Verify that you’ve entered 3 in the Sides box, select the size of the triangle you’re going to construct, and then click OK. Because the Polygon Tool is designed to produce objects with equal angles at their corners, you will get a triangle with equal sides.

What is Illustrator’s shaper tool?

In 2015, Adobe Illustrator introduced a new tool called the Shaper Tool. It enables you to create forms such as rectangles, circles, and polygons utilizing gestural representations of these shapes. You may do these motions using a digital drawing instrument such as a tablet or even your mouse.

Does Adobe Illustrator include a Pencil tool?

Adobe Illustrator’s pencil tool is an excellent tool for producing freeform shapes and lines. Select it from the tools menu and then click and drag to draw. If you do not see any lines when you release the mouse button after completing a drawing, the stroke may be set to zero.

Do artists prefer Adobe Photoshop or Adobe Illustrator?

Illustrator is a vector-based program, whereas Photoshop is an image editor. This indicates that Photoshop uses pixels but Illustrator does not. Without degrading picture quality, Illustrator designs may be reproduced at any size.

Should I sketch using Photoshop or Illustrator?

Photoshop is simpler to sketch with, however Illustrator is easier to edit and make adjustments to in the future. As a vector-based application, Illustrator has a learning curve. For creating circles and curves, you will need to learn how to utilize the pen tool and other tools, which have distinct approaches than Photoshop’s brush tool.
